Transaction 62ad95f07ed7208e08ab3018a3ddc2c80cf91d5d40824ab22dc99fcdb69fedc9

1 Input
1 Outputs
  • 62ad95f07ed7208e08ab3018a3ddc2c80cf91d5d40824ab22dc99fcdb69fedc9:0
  • value  738433
    address  3B573evn9LgdhMnTWR5TWRpTsZPUBkmTPs